This TW74 started with a 2004 Fender Stratocaster 72 Reissue with an amazing body and neck. Like the 70s Strats it has a nice piece of Ash tone wood and weighs a 8 lbs 14 oz. I try to use as many vintage parts as possible, and it has been aged and relic'd to look like an original 1974 Stratocaster, right down to the reproduction Patent number on the headstock and a real Fender block saddles, just like the original. I also has an original late 70s drop cap and a Fender F neckplate with a 1974 serial number stamped into it.
The neck is hard rock maple and has a 70s U profile, with a 7.25 radius. The vintage size frets show NO WARE. The neck is straight and true, without issue. The repro patent number was added to the original decal and amber Nitro was shot over it. The headstock was the only place Fender used Nitro on the 70s Strat's (because the decal reacted to the poly) and it ages differently.
The neck and middle pickups and electronics are all stock Alnico, but I wanted to emulate the 1979 X-1 pickup in the bridge and added a hot 7 ohm Fender Strat pickup with a very cool and rare white bobbin. I also rewired it so the bottom tone pot controls the bridge and the middle controls the middle and neck pickup.
